.contact-panel.svelte-h42lxm{height:auto}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m){min-height:100%}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.title-container:where(.svelte-h42lxm){flex-direction:column;text-align:center}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m){display:flex}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m){flex:1;display:flex;flex-direction:column;justify-content:center;align-items:center;gap:1rem;padding:1rem;border-radius:40px;min-height:50vh;background-color:color-mix(in srgb,var(--blue-medium),transparent 50%);text-align:center;opacity:0;transform:scale(.8)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.subtitle:where(.svelte-h42lxm){font-size:2r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.field:where(.svelte-h42lxm){width:100%;border:none;background-color:#fff;padding:1rem;border-radius:8px;color:var(--blue-dark);font-size:16px}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.field:where(.svelte-h42lxm)::placeholder{color:var(--blue-medium)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.wrapper:where(.svelte-h42lxm){display:flex;gap:1rem;width:100%}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.wrapper:where(.svelte-h42lxm) .country-select:where(.svelte-h42lxm),.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.wrapper:where(.svelte-h42lxm) .basic-tel-input{padding:1rem;border:none;border-radius:8px}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.wrapper:where(.svelte-h42lxm) .basic-tel-input{width:100%;flex:1;font-size:16px}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) textarea:where(.svelte-h42lxm){resize:none}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.hidden:where(.svelte-h42lxm){display:none}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m){position:relative;font-size:1.1rem;overflow:hidden;gap:0;margin-top:16px}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m) .email-icon{width:32px;fill:var(--background)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m) .shaka-icon{width:32px;fill:var(--blue-dark)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m) .success-message:where(.svelte-h42lxm){position:absolute;display:flex;align-items:center;transform:scale(0)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m) .sent:where(.svelte-h42lxm){color:var(--blue-dark)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.custom-button:where(.svelte-h42lxm) .label:where(.svelte-h42lxm){font-size:.8rem;margin:0 .5r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.social-container:where(.svelte-h42lxm){margin-top:2rem;display:flex;flex-direction:column;align-items:center;gap:1r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.social-container:where(.svelte-h42lxm) .subtitle:where(.svelte-h42lxm){font-size:2r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.contact-form:where(.svelte-h42lxm) .social-container:where(.svelte-h42lxm) .icon{height:2rem;fill:var(--blue-dark)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.info:where(.svelte-h42lxm){min-height:100%;flex:1;display:flex;flex-direction:column;justify-content:center;align-items:center;gap:1r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.info:where(.svelte-h42lxm)>*{opacity:0;transform:translate(5vw)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.info:where(.svelte-h42lxm) .icon{max-width:300px;fill:var(--blue-dark)}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m) .info:where(.svelte-h42lxm) .society-name:where(.svelte-h42lxm){font-size:2rem;font-weight:700;text-align:center}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.map-container:where(.svelte-h42lxm){display:flex;flex-direction:column;align-content:center;flex-wrap:wrap;text-align:center;gap:1rem;margin-top:5r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.map-container:where(.svelte-h42lxm) .subtitle:where(.svelte-h42lxm){font-size:4rem}.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.map-container:where(.svelte-h42lxm) .google-map:where(.svelte-h42lxm){background-color:color-mix(in srgb,var(--blue-medium),transparent 50%);width:100%;max-width:1000px;min-height:400px;border-radius:1rem;border:none;padding:1rem}@media (max-width: 768px){.contact-panel.svelte-h42lxm .panel-inner:where(.svelte-h42lxm) .form-container:where(.svelte-h42lxm){flex-direction:column;gap:4rem}}
